A key sign to look for is swelling. “Serious … WebKnee ligaments are the short bands of tough, flexible connective tissue that hold the knee together. Knee ligament injuries can be caused by trauma, such as a car accident. Or they can be caused by sports injuries. An example is a twisting knee injury in basketball or skiing. The knee has 4 major ligaments.

Specific treatment for a knee ligament injury will be determined by your doctor based on: Your age. Your overall health and medical history. How bad your injury is. How well you can tolerate specific medications, procedures, and therapies. How long it may take for your injury to heal. Your opinion or preference
